Transaction c8eafe8575635de14829a4ad2f346aae495c80c23351476602d718687936349a
1 Input
1 Output
-
c8eafe8575635de14829a4ad2f346aae495c80c23351476602d718687936349a:0
- value
- 822693
- script pubkey
- OP_0 OP_PUSHBYTES_20 53e87c1cbed2c96662c4fca86c1aa56774d05304
- address
- bc1q2058c8976tykvckylj5xcx49va6dq5cy28kn7w